titleOfInvention | PROCESS FOR REDUCING NICKEL CR LOW 2 O 3-CATALYSTS |
abstract | The invention relates to a process for the reduction of nickel Cr2O3 catalysts, which allows the reduction at low temperatures, short reduction times and low hydrogen consumption. According to the invention, the catalyst precursors which have a nickel content of at least 30%, a Cr 2 O 3 content of at least 20% and a nickel-carbon ratio of 10: 1 to 120: 1 with a pore volume of at least 0.4 to 0.8 cm 3 / g and a grain size of 3 to 8 mm loaded with a hydrogen stream containing up to 50% inert gas and before entering the Katalysatorschuettung by a Schuettung whose surface catalytically hydrogenation metals of the 8th subgroup of the PSE contains. The ratio of the volume of the mold body to the catalyst volume is 1 to 5 to 10. {Method; Reduction; Nickel-Cr2O3 catalyst; Nickel; Cr2O3; Nickel Carbon Relations; Hydrogen; inert gas; Formkoerperschuettung} |
